(03-16-2022, 11:37 PM)Jommybone Wrote: So Andre Drummond takes complete advantage of Powell inside. Goes 7 of 8 from the field with 17 rebounds (8 offensive) in just 22 minutes. Dominating.

And yet his team goes -11 in his time on the court. 

So maybe “dominating” ain’t all it’s cracked up to be? Not sure a guy like Drummond could earn any burn on this team. We actually expect our centers to contribute to winning basketball.

This is what I was trying to express the other day. 

Yes, the Drummonds of the world are going to dominate the glass against the Mavs. And actually, Drummond's game tonight was the first time it bothered me in a while. I thought it came as close to affecting the outcome of the game as any "mismatch" inside has, recently. 

But...it doesn't really seem like giving up the glass is actually hurting the team that much, generally. This is an oversimplified way of stating my position, but I believe this worry stems from most of our collective viewing experience being from the 2000's. We're all still trying to recreate the 2011 team, and that's simply not how the game is played anymore. 

Being able to defend the pick and roll from the 5 position >>>>>>> being good on the glass. If you can do both, great - you're probably going to the finals. But, I feel like the Mavs made the correct choice for this season, given that they could do NEITHER with Porzingis on the floor.
